Historical Context of the Rivalry
The intensity of this rivalry extends far beyond the current scoreboard. Dating back to their first meeting in 1901, these two programs have consistently been among the elite powers in the Southeastern Conference. The games have often carried significant weight for conference championships, national title aspirations, and deep postseason berths, amplifying the stakes of every single snap.
